5. How strenuous are the hiking trails in Inje-gun and what level of physical fitness is required?


The hiking trails in Inje-gun can vary in difficulty from easy to moderately strenuous. Some trails may be relatively flat and well-paved, while others may involve steep ascents and rough terrain.

To fully enjoy the hiking experience in Inje-gun, a moderate level of physical fitness is recommended. It is also important to wear appropriate footwear and clothing for the specific trail you plan to hike. Beginners or those with limited physical abilities may want to start with easier trails before tackling more difficult ones.

8. When is the best time of year to visit Inje-gun for outdoor activities?


The best time of year to visit Inje-gun for outdoor activities is during the spring (April-June) and autumn (September-November) seasons. The weather during these times is cool and pleasant, with clear skies and comfortable temperatures, making it perfect for hiking, camping, and other outdoor activities.

During the spring, you can enjoy beautiful cherry blossom festivals and witness nature come back to life after the cold winter months. In autumn, you can witness the stunning fall foliage and participate in various outdoor events like paragliding and rafting.

Summer months (July-August) tend to be hot and humid in Inje-gun, while winters (December-March) are cold with heavy snowfall. While some winter activities like skiing and ice fishing can be enjoyed during this time, it may not be suitable for all outdoor activities.
